The method for fault risk assessment of distribution equipment

The distribution network's topology is generally complex; it is liable to the power supply failures caused by various factors. This paper aims to evaluate the distribution equipments' risk based on the risk theory, a probabilistic weighted calculation method is presented to find out the risk probabilities of equipment failures. The analytic hierarchy process (AHP) and technique for order preference by similarity to ideal solution (TOPSIS) are used to sequence the importance of the equipments to the distribution network's running risk. The risk values of equipments are worked out with the historical statistical data and real-time running statuses. An example indicates that the proposed method can online assess the overall risk of the distribution system and find out the weak links.
